Using solicitors and barristers in the UK involves understanding a legal system that has evolved over centuries and continues to adapt to modern needs. While traditionally clients could not approach barristers directly, changes in regulation now allow for direct access in certain circumstances, giving clients more flexibility depending on the nature of their case. The regulatory bodies overseeing these professionals—the Solicitors Regulation Authority and the Bar Standards Board—ensure that standards are maintained and clients are protected.
